What is MyQ garage door opener technology?

MyQ garage door opener technology allows you to monitor and control your garage door remotely using a smartphone or web-enabled device. This system, compatible with many modern LiftMaster openers, provides real-time alerts when the door is opened or closed. What is involved in garage door spring replacement in Albuquerque?

Garage door spring replacement in Albuquerque is a critical safety procedure performed by licensed pros. These springs, whether torsion springs mounted above the door or extension springs along the tracks, store significant energy and can be dangerous if handled improperly. The specialists will accurately assess the door's weight and balance to determine the correct replacement springs. They then meticulously remove the old springs and install the new ones, ensuring proper tension and attachment to the garage door system. How do I fix a Genie garage door opener if it's not opening?

When a Genie garage door opener in Albuquerque isn't opening, licensed pros will first check for obvious obstructions in the door's path. They'll then verify the power supply to the unit and inspect the safety sensors for any misalignment or dirt. The remote control's battery strength and programming will also be examined. If these initial checks don't resolve the issue, they can delve into diagnosing potential problems with the drive chain, motor, or logic board, providing a comprehensive repair solution. What are the advantages of roll up metal garage doors?

Roll up metal garage doors offer several advantages for properties in Albuquerque, including their durability, security, and space-saving design. Constructed from strong steel or aluminum slats, they are resistant to the elements and difficult to breach, providing excellent security. Their vertical operation means they don't require significant headroom clearance, making them ideal for garages with low ceilings or where overhead storage is desired. What is the typical cost for garage door rollers replacement?

The cost for garage door rollers replacement in Albuquerque depends on the type of roller and the number needed. Standard steel rollers are generally more affordable than heavy-duty nylon or sealed ball-bearing rollers, which offer quieter operation and increased durability. The labor involved in replacing multiple rollers also factors into the overall price. What should I consider for garage doors in Albuquerque's climate?

For garage doors in Albuquerque's climate, consider materials that can withstand intense sun and dry air. Steel doors with appropriate coatings offer durability, while insulated options can help regulate garage temperature, a significant benefit given the temperature extremes. Wood doors, if chosen, require regular sealing and maintenance to prevent warping or cracking.
